The Salvation Army Fountain Square Corps Community Center is a comprehensive resource dedicated to assisting homeless and underprivileged individuals and families in Central USA. This center provides a variety of services such as food, shelter, and emotional and spiritual support to individuals in need. Additionally, it offers life-skills and job-training programs designed to help individuals rebuild their lives and escape the cycle of homelessness. The Salvation Army's mission is to preach the gospel of Jesus Christ and meet human needs without discrimination.
